Subject: [PATCH net-next 09/15] bnx2fc_fcoe: Use skb_queue_walk_safe().
Date: Sat, 08 Sep 2018 13:10:43 -0700 (PDT)	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20180908.131043.2210433163167568063.davem@davemloft.net> (raw)


Instead of direct list pointer accesses.

Signed-off-by: David S. Miller <davem@davemloft.net>
---
 drivers/scsi/bnx2fc/bnx2fc_fcoe.c | 6 +-----
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 5 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/scsi/bnx2fc/bnx2fc_fcoe.c b/drivers/scsi/bnx2fc/bnx2fc_fcoe.c
index f00045813378..27c8d6ba05bb 100644
--- a/drivers/scsi/bnx2fc/bnx2fc_fcoe.c
+++ b/drivers/scsi/bnx2fc/bnx2fc_fcoe.c
@@ -150,15 +150,11 @@ static void bnx2fc_clean_rx_queue(struct fc_lport *lp)
 	struct fcoe_rcv_info *fr;
 	struct sk_buff_head *list;
 	struct sk_buff *skb, *next;
-	struct sk_buff *head;
 
 	bg = &bnx2fc_global;
 	spin_lock_bh(&bg->fcoe_rx_list.lock);
 	list = &bg->fcoe_rx_list;
-	head = list->next;
-	for (skb = head; skb != (struct sk_buff *)list;
-	     skb = next) {
-		next = skb->next;
+	skb_queue_walk_safe(list, skb, next) {
 		fr = fcoe_dev_from_skb(skb);
 		if (fr->fr_dev == lp) {
 			__skb_unlink(skb, list);
